Albert Park track changes after Supercars crashes

Changes to the Turn 5 Tecpro barrier Changes have been made to the Albert Park circuit following the opening day’s running at the Formula 1 Australian Grand Prix. While F1 track action doesn’t start until tomorrow, the support programme, headlined by the Repco Supercars Championship, did head out on the revised circuit. Supercars took in two practice sessions and back-to-back qualifying sessions for Races 6 and 7 of the competition. However, two separate crashes at Turn 5, one each for Broc Feeney and Jake Kostecki, raised concerns.
